Sodexo is seeking a Junior Estates Officer HVAC at Manchester Central Hospital. This role involves maintaining healthcare HVAC systems in line with HTM standards, supporting capital projects, and managing safety documentation.

Candidates should have NVQ Level 3 in Ventilation or equivalent and be experienced in healthcare environmental systems. The successful applicant will work collaboratively with clinical staff and stakeholders, ensuring high-quality healthcare service delivery while adhering to health and safety regulations.

Strong communication and project management skills are essential.

How to prepare for a job interview at Sodexo

Know Your HVAC Basics

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of HVAC systems, especially in a healthcare setting. Familiarise yourself with HTM standards and be ready to discuss how you've applied your NVQ Level 3 training in real-world scenarios.

Showcase Your Communication Skills

Since you'll be working closely with clinical staff and stakeholders, it's crucial to demonstrate your communication skills. Prepare examples of how you've effectively collaborated with others in past roles or projects, highlighting your ability to convey technical information clearly.

Prepare for Safety Discussions

Safety is paramount in healthcare environments. Be prepared to discuss how you manage safety documentation and ensure compliance with health and safety regulations. Think of specific instances where you've identified and mitigated risks in previous roles.

Project Management Prowess

As this role involves supporting capital projects, be ready to talk about your project management experience. Highlight any relevant projects you've worked on, focusing on your role, the challenges faced, and how you contributed to successful outcomes.
